Took my 1997 Dakota In for the check engine light They charged me $2,300 for 2 new heads and plug wires, I brought it back 8 more times for the check engine light, Service Write up (advisor) Mark Lafata who is no a Certified Mechanic would rest the code with The TSB encoder, he told me it was a misfire and my heads needed to be replaced again they would not warranty them only a few weeks old. I was pissed and talked a Service Manager what a waste of time he was Dumb as dirt!!! I stormed out of there went to autozone had them check the code and what did the find it read that my catalytic converter was clogged and I need it Replaced so I went to muffler shop they also stated it was bad install new one code cleared out by it's self And to this day it run's great (280K) miles on it now.
I did some research and found out that Mark Lafata File the paper work with Dodge and they warranty the work and they also got 2300.00 cash from my pocket. Screw Mark Lafata And Ken Demeyer Service manager YOU ALL SUCK!!!!!!!

I leased a Caravan from this dealership in March of 2002. This dealership bought out the remaining 6 months of a lease I had on a Voyager leased through Provident bank. Provident bank refused to take back my trade-in until the lease expired (Oct 02) even though the lease was paid off. Mt. Clemens Dodge said they if I leased a vehicle from them, they would store my trade-in for 6 months then turn it in in Oct. I called Craig Hampton (salesman) as he requested me too, in late Sept to remind him to make arrangements to get my Voyager out of storage and turn it in to Provident bank. He told me we had no agreement for him or this dealership to turn in my Voyager. He said I would have to make all the arrangements and turn the vehicle in myself. I spoke to a manager (Ken Davis) who said they would never agree to such a deal. It's funny they promised me the world to get me into a new lease from their dealership, but they hosed me when it came time for them to turn in my Voyager. Ken Davis said he would have my Voyager pulled from storage the day before my turn in date, have it looked over, and have it washed. I showed up to get my Voyager and discovered it was never pulled from storage, and had several scratches and dings that weren't there when I turned it in. The antenna was also missing, and when I spoke with some so-called manager of the used car dept where the the van was stored, he told me it wasn't his problem. They finally put a antenna on after arguing with them for an hour, and I was finally done with this deal. I will never buy or lease from Mt. Clemens Dodge ever again, and will encourage my friends and family (loyal customers) not to buy or lease any more vehicles from them either. Very poor customer relations. NEVER AGAIN........

Went to buy a used caravan, was offered a test drive. Jay the salesman said he needed my drivers license to make a photocopy. After the test drive & sales pitch I asked for my license back, he "couldn't find it" it. After they looked for about a half hour they flat out admitted they did not know where it went and offered to reimburse me the expense of getting a new one. I went to the secretary of state & got a new one, then went back for my money. They said they would mail me a check. Two weeks later after no check I stopped in again, was told "the check was in the mail". Needless to say I never did receive a check. BTW I offered to buy the van if they paid the sales tax, which was the same deal I got from a Chrysler dealer in the area. They wouldn't accept my offer so I left. If you like men who give their word and don't stand by it this is definitely your kind of place!
